1、一本書上說,下面的 C 語言代碼可能會產生無限循環。看了半天,才意識到 Bug 在哪裡……
2、for 循環的正確使用方式,你是哪種?
3、隨機函數可以幫你實現家庭和諧
4、看了半天,答案果然是5!
5、不同的人對“bug”的反應
6、
7、
8、網絡上女程序員發的一條微博:
“昨晚夢見男朋友和別的女人在逛街,夢裡我的第一反應就是查源代碼,結果調試半天查不出來為什麼顯示的那個女人不是我,最後含淚把那個女人註釋掉了,再一運行就是我男朋友自己逛街了。”
網友評論:
(1)把那個女人的指針指向你即可;
(2)誰讓你把男朋友設成public的?;
(3)加個斷點看看那女人是誰;
(4)心真軟,就應該把他的接口屏蔽掉;
(5) Protected逛街(youOnly);
(6)設計問題,應該採用單例模式;
(7)沒做迴歸測試;
(8)標準做法是做個斷言;
(9)註釋掉了,逛街的參數不用改嗎?;
(10)最後含淚把那個女人給註釋掉了,再一運行就是我男朋友自己逛街了-->很明顯是變量名作用域的問題,改個名就行了
(11)還可以有個多線程的算法,把你的優先級設成99,一個idle線程的優先級設成50,把那個女人的優先級設成49。醬紫就永遠都調度不到啦
(12)那也沒關係,那就老調用那個女人。。。你BF放在那裡不動。。。養著
(13)上絕招,用goto,做個死循環,讓他們逛死
(14)善心點,別goto了,調用exit函數結束進程吧,冤冤相報何時了啊
(15)查一下Log,僅僅只有逛街嗎?
9、
10、什麼是項目開發的真實寫照?
整理:成都加米穀大數據培訓學校
閱讀更多 加米穀大數據 的文章